The Chicken Inasal was delicious! This is the closest you can get to the Inasals in the PI. Their pork liempo, grilled tuna and salmon collar were also great. The bibingkinitans are the bomb! Worth the drive from Pasadena.
Don’t get their family combo though as they cut the chicken Inasal in half but count the half pieces as 1 piece. Better to order the one on a stick.
They only have outside seating. So if you want to eat your food fresh off the grill, you will eat outside.
Will definitely come back for the awesome food!
Almost forgot to mention one of the little things they do that is appreciated. It is putting a sheet of foil on top of the Styrofoam container so that even if the food is super hot, the styro won’t melt and mix with the food. A lot of restaurants don’t do this and it is very annoying and concerning when you see a part of the styro melted because of the hot food placed on it.

The food is good. I have been numerous times and have yet to experience a bad dish. Tuna belly, salmon collars, BBQ ribs, tuna steaks, lechon, it’s all there. Daily specials are a nice way to start off. Dishes come with rice, soup, and drink if it’s the daily special. Just be aware that this place cooks fresh to order so be mindful of your time. It usually takes anywhere from 10-20 minutes for your order to come out…think of a sit down restaurant, same concept. If you are in a rush and want something fast, go to dj bibingkahan or the seafood city. If you can spare the time to wait it out, it is worth it. I think they have a sign that says the same thing.
